Where do delivery people put the food in the car? by SiouxsieSiouxsie in doordash

[–]HoppyBear 1 point2 points  (0 children)

I put them in hard plastic coolers and/or hot bags on the back seat or behind the driver seat on the floor. Drinks have a separate hot/cold cooler with drink slots that sits on the floor. Pizza bags sit on the back seat behind the driver. I never sit anything directly on the floor or seat. It’s always in a hot/cold bag surrounded by folded pizza bags to insulate and keep upright.

How many of you actually track ALL your miles for taxes? by RemRem8989 in UberEatsDrivers

[–]HoppyBear 1 point2 points  (0 children)

Exactly same for me. I use an accounting ledger. I record starting odometer, ending odometer and total miles when I sign off, amount earned, gas paid for, and time worked. Also maintenance.
